Qigong in Chichester
Find Space to Breathe . . . Anywhere. Chinese "Moving Meditation" Exercise. Qigong is a system of movements that combine gentle, yet powerful stretches, with visualisation and breathwork. This aids and encourages the smooth flow of energy within the body. Breathing, digestion, circulation, balance, posture, joint mobility and strength, all benefit from performing these.. more

The Atre Company in association with The Phoenix Theatre Presents Award Winning Comedy Heroes
Written by George Sibleyràs and Translated by Tom Stoppard. A touching and hilarious tale set in France in 1959. Heroes introduces us to Gustave, Philippe and Henri; WWI veterans trying to break away from the military retirement home in which they are living, longing to recapture their glory days. Their interaction produces a study of les poilus as their tales, experiences and fears surface.. more
